Convert PDF to PowerPoint
Convert PDF pages to editable PowerPoint slides — each page becomes a high-quality slide image. Free, private, no upload.
Drag & drop a PDF file here
or click to browse your device
How to Convert PDF to PowerPoint Online
Upload your PDF, select a quality level (Standard, High, or Maximum), and click Convert. Each PDF page is rendered as a high-quality image and placed on its own slide. The resulting PPTX file opens in PowerPoint, Google Slides, or Keynote.
Why Convert PDF to PowerPoint?
Repurpose content from reports, proposals, brochures, and documents into presentation slides. Instead of recreating each page in PowerPoint manually, convert the PDF and add your speaker notes, transitions, and additional content on top. Ideal for lectures, client presentations, team meetings, and training materials.
Private Browser-Based Conversion
Your PDF is processed entirely in your browser using pdf.js for rendering and PptxGenJS for slide creation. No file is uploaded to any server. Your business proposals, financial presentations, and confidential documents remain completely private throughout the conversion.
Limitations
Each PDF page becomes a slide image — the text is not individually editable in PowerPoint. This preserves the exact visual layout but means you cannot click into the text to modify it. If you need editable text, convert to Word first using PDF to Word, then copy the content into your presentation.
Frequently Asked Questions
Is the PowerPoint text editable?
Each slide contains the PDF page as an image. You can add text boxes and annotations on top in PowerPoint, but the original PDF text is part of the image.
What quality should I choose?
High (2x) is recommended for most uses. Maximum (3x) produces the sharpest output for large displays or printing but creates larger files.
Can I convert scanned PDFs?
Yes. Scanned pages are converted to slide images just like digital PDFs.
Does it add watermarks?
No. FreePDFNest never adds watermarks to any output file.
More Free PDF Tools
All tools are 100% free, browser-based, and require no signup.